Yet again, Bitcoin’s price is on the up, surpassing the $9,000 threshold for the first time this year. According to CoinMarketCap, the last time the market leading cryptocurrency stood at more than $9,000 was 13 months ago, in early May 2018.

This isn’t the first time Bitcoin has set a new yearly price record. Back in May, the digital coin surpassed $8,000 for the first time since July 2018. As ever, it’s difficult to pinpoint exactly what is causing the cryptocurrency’s price to rise as it has over the past few months. But there’s plenty of speculation attempting to explain…

Bitcoin sees violent volatility after hitting new ATH second time in a week

Bitcoin hit a new all-time high for the second time this week and once again experienced a violent sell-off that erased its gains and stirred memories of past volatilities in the crypto space. Bitcoin broke its previous record early in the US trading hours on March 8, climbing to an all-time high of $70,136 after […] The post Bitcoin sees violent volatility after hitting new ATH second time in a week appeared first on CryptoSlate.

Bitcoin’s Crucial Lifeline: Analyst Unveils Support That Could Prevent Crash To $60K

Bitcoin has once again been the center of attention following its recent surge to a new all-time high, only to face a subsequent downturn that tested the resilience of its market value. A few days ago, Bitcoin traded at $69,328 for the first time ever, but It experienced a pullback, dipping to the $59,000 region before regaining its footing and stabilizing above the $66,000 mark.
